Martyrs (2008 film)

The reputation of “Martyrs” as one of the most disturbing films ever made precedes and dominates the conversation surrounding it, and while I’ve no problem listing films I find more unsettling (“Angst”, “Hereditary”, “Oldboy”, “Requiem for a Dream”), there’s no denying the imagery and themes presented here are far beyond what can be reasonably asked for most audiences. That said, I found the treatment of survivor’s guilt, cycles of abuse, and its overall deconstruction of revenge fantasy to have considerable power, and while it takes a dip in quality with its third act, its final twist renders it downright haunting.
